Lillian was the second child of Galen Elder Dupree and Vera Corbitt Dupree, and was born in the small rural community of Manhatten, in Manatee County, Florida. The Dupree family attended Bethany Baptist Church, in the Bethany community, and after joining the church in 1945, she was baptized in the Manatee River above the Williams Bridge, on March 18, 1945. Lillian attended grade school at Parrish School, and graduated from Manatee County High School in Bradenton, where she finished in the upper third of the 1948 graduating class.
After graduation, she moved to Mobile, Alabama, where she met her future husband. They were married in Mobile on August 30, 1952, and made their first home there, where they remained for 15 years before relocating to Monroe County, Alabama.

(November 21, 1930 - October 6, 2014)

Mrs. Lillian Dupree Barfield, age 83 of Monroeville, passed away Monday, October 6, 2014 at Englewood Health Care Facility. Mrs. Barfield was born in Manatee County, Florida and had been a resident of Monroe County since 1967. She was a member of the Monroeville Church of Nazarene. Mrs. Barfield worked with Vanity Fair Mills as an examiner and with Ollie Supermarket in the deli and meat market. She is preceded in death by her parents, Galen E. Dupree and Vera Corbitt Dupree; her husband, William O'Neal Barfield; and her brother, Getis Evan Dupree, Sr.

Survivors include her sons, Wade Barfield and wife Tammy of Mexia and Kyle Barfield and wife Dee of Excel; her daughter, Ann Stevens and husband Michael of Monroeville; her brother, Dwight Dupree of Bethany, FL; seven grandchildren, ShawnStevens, Kayla Stevens, Chris Chandler, Skyler Chandler, Brandi Barfield, Lindsey Barfield and Will Barfield; and two great grandchildren, Zandur Chandler and Jayde Joseph.

Graveside services will be Friday, October 10, 2014 at 11:00 AM at New Home Cemetery with Rev. Kenneth Johnson and Rev. Freddie Lindsey officiating. Visitation will be Thursday, October 9, 2014 from 6:00 to 8:00 PM at the funeral home.
